HELE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2017 in Review

225 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Helen of Troy (HELE) for Q2 2017, worth a combined $2.34B — up 0.22% from $2.33B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 37 funds opened new HELE positions and 20 closed out — a net gain of 17 holders — while 83 added to existing stakes and 76 trimmed.

The largest buyer was AllianceBernstein, adding an estimated $19.6M. The largest seller was Rice Hall James & Associates, exiting entirely with an estimated $20M sold.
